What is a Beam Design Calculator?

A beam design calculator is a tool used in structural engineering to assist in the design of beams for construction projects.

It helps determine the appropriate dimensions and reinforcement requirements for beams based on factors such as applied loads, material properties, and safety standards.

Why use a Beam Design Calculator?

  1. Structural Integrity: Ensures that beams can withstand expected loads, preventing structural failure.
  2. Material Efficiency: Optimizes the use of materials, avoiding overdesign or underdesign.
  3. Safety Compliance: Helps adhere to safety standards and building codes, ensuring structures are safe.
  4. Cost Efficiency: Aids in accurate cost estimation and budgeting for materials.

How to use a Beam Design Calculator:

  1. Measure the beam's dimensions (length, width, and depth).
  2. Determine the applied loads and any other relevant parameters.
  3. Input these values into the calculator.
  4. The calculator performs calculations based on structural engineering principles to provide design parameters such as maximum bending stress.
